Python常用的内置函数和标准库函数
Python是一种高级编程语言,具有强大而灵活的功能。Python有大量的内置函数,使 Python 编程变得快捷、直观和易于理解。Python标准库是另一个方便的资源,其中包括一个广泛的库、模块和工具,可用于常见任务,从文件 I/O 到网络编程等等。下面将详细介绍Python常用的内置函数和标准库函数。
## Python内置函数
Python具有许多内置函数,用于各种任务,从数学运算到字符串和列表处理等。下面是一些常见的Python内置函数。
- len():用于获取序列或集合的长度。例如,获取字符串的长度 len("Hello world") 将返回 11。
- print():用于在控制台打印文本或变量的值。例如 print("Hello world") 将打印 "Hello world"。
- range():用于生成一个序列的数字,通常用于循环。例如, range(5) 将生成一个数字序列 0 到 4。
- sum():用于计算序列的和。例如, sum([1, 2, 3]) 将返回 6。
- max()和 min():用于获取序列或集合中的最大值或最小值。例如, max([1, 2, 3]) 将返回 3。
- abs():用于获取数字的绝对值。例如, abs(-5) 将返回 5。
- round():用于将浮点数四舍五入到指定的位数。例如, round(3.14159, 2) 将返回 3.14。
- str():用于将其他类型的值转换为字符串。例如, str(123) 将返回 "123"。
- int()和 float():用于将其他类型的值转换为整数或浮点数。例如, int("123") 将返回 123,而 float("3.14") 将返回 3.14。
- input():用于在控制台上获取用户的输入。例如, input("What is your name?") 将提示用户输入他们的名字,并返回输入的值。
## Python标准库函数
Python标准库是Python安装中的一组模块和工具,可用于各种任务,例如文件 I/O、网络编程、数据库连接以及图形用户界面等。下面是一些常见的Python标准库函数。
- os模块:提供了与操作系统交互的功能,例如创建、复制、移动、重命名和删除文件和目录,以及获取文件和目录的列表等。
- datetime模块:提供了日期和时间处理功能,例如获取当前日期和时间、将日期和时间格式化为字符串、将字符串解析为日期和时间等。
- random模块:提供了随机数生成器功能,例如生成随机整数、选择随机列表元素、生成随机字符串等。
- math模块:提供了数学函数,例如三角函数、指数函数、对数函数、幂函数等。
- re模块:提供了正则表达式操作函数,例如用正则表达式匹配字符串、替换字符串等。
- time模块:提供了与时间相关的功能,例如获取时间戳、将时间戳转换为时间格式、计算程序执行时间等。
- urllib模块:提供了与 URL 相关的功能,例如打开 URL、读取 URL 内容、解析 URL 等。
- sqlite3模块:提供了一个轻量级的关系型数据库,可用于创建、读取、更新和删除数据库表和行。
以上只是一些常见的Python内置函数和标准库函数,还有更多可用的函数和模块,使 Python 成为一个强大而且灵活的编程语言。学习内置函数和标准库函数,可以提高 Python 编程的效率和质量。
